    Some printers can be a bit arsey and like to make out it's your fault. If they seem keen to help get to the bottom of the problem, then this is how you tell a good printer from a bad one. If they keep pointing the finger at you, saying it's your fault, find another printer.

    Also, don't let your lack of print experience bother you. Like I said earlier, InDesign is (almost) idiot proof at making print ready files.
